The STR−NCS32100−GEVK evaluation board provides hardware and a PCB rotary sensor for full demonstration of the NCS32100. The NCS32100 is connected to a fully functional PCB rotary sensor capable of sensing positions with an accuracy of <±50 arcsec. The board can be connected to a computer running the onsemi Strata Application, which provides a user interface for accessing position and velocity data, as well as a number of other auxiliary features. The NCS32100 evaluation board houses a full rotary sensor application with a master controller for accessing position and velocity data. Data is displayed through the onsemi Strata application (available for download from onsemi.com). The evaluation board is programmed, calibrated, and ready for demonstration.
Interfaces with up to 8 inductive coilsSupports Low Power Battery ModeDelivers Rotary position and velocity over a 2.5 MHz RS485 BusConnection between external master and NCS32100 is implemented with a 2.5 MHz RS485 interface.Backup battery voltage to the NCS32100 can be adjusted with R350 (potentiometer) from 1 V to 5 V. Clockwise turn lowers VBAT voltage.Sensor portion of board houses a PCB inductive sensor that uses a rotor and a stator. The rotor is mounted above the stator with a fixture designed to mount to standard motors. The rotor can be turned by hand in the absence of a mounted motor.Evaluation board houses a master MCU that is programmed to communicate with the NCS32100 over the RS485 interface. The STM 32 MCU also communicates data to an external computer via a virtual Serial COM port. Application is plug and play with the onsemi Strata App.Evaluation board has been configured and calibrated to work with the attached 40mm PCB rotary sensor.NCS32100 IC and PCB sensor portion of the board can be snapped off for application evaluation. The master portion of the board can be replaced with a different system master. Interface protocol details are defined in the NCS32100 Reference Design Manual
